CHP members who did not sign for İmamoğlu revealed: Here are those MPs
The names who did not sign for Ekrem İmamoğlu in the primary election held by the CHP to determine its presidential candidate have been revealed. It was noted that the MPs who did not sign are individuals close to former Chairman Kemal Kılıçdaroğlu.
The CHP has concluded the primary election it initiated to determine its presidential candidate. Istanbul Metropolitan Municipality Mayor Ekrem İmamoğlu emerged as the sole candidate after receiving the signatures of 116 MPs.
The MPs who did not vote for İmamoğlu in the primary had been a subject of curiosity. Those names have now been revealed.
The names who did not vote for İmamoğlu are as follows:
1- Mahir Polat
2- Sevda Erden Kılıç
3- Oğuz Kaan Salıcı
4- Ali Öztunç
5- Orhan Sarıbal
6- Faik Öztrak
7- Barış Bektaş
8- Rıfat Nalbantoğlu
9- Gamze Akkuş İlgezdi
10- İlhan Kesici
11- Tuncay Özkan
12- Enis Berberoğlu
13- Ali Karaoba
14 – Gülizar Biçer Karaca
15 – Hüseyin Yıldız
16- Rahmi Aşkın Türeli
17- Orhan Sümer
It was noted that the individuals who did not sign are figures close to the previous CHP Chairman, Kemal Kılıçdaroğlu.
Last year, when asked, "It is claimed that at least 50 MPs are loyal to you within the party. Is this true?" Kılıçdaroğlu had replied, "Yes, it is true."
